Transaction 56d8bacf6d6574e08a43f87e02dfbabc29b955748a2fc697a416633411988513
1 Input
1 Output
-
56d8bacf6d6574e08a43f87e02dfbabc29b955748a2fc697a416633411988513:0
- value
- 829787
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5989ad9b99eb0d74cabdd02c2e180cb78415eb6
- address
- bc1q6kvf4kden6cdwn9tm5pv9cvqeduyzh4k4c97fq